上一篇 下一篇 分享链接 返回 返回顶部

mysql集群

发布人:小李 发布时间:2025-02-21 10:10 阅读量:144

一、MySQL集群简介

mysql集群

MySQL集群是一种将多个MySQL服务器组合在一起,形成一个高可用、高可扩展的数据库系统。通过MySQL集群,可以有效地提高数据库的读写性能、数据可靠性和系统稳定性,从而满足日益增长的业务需求。

mysql集群

二、MySQL集群的种类

mysql集群

MySQL集群主要包括以下几种类型:

  1. MySQL NDB Cluster:这是一种分布式数据库系统,它支持高可用性和高可扩展性,适合大型企业或复杂的业务场景。
  2. MySQL InnoDB Cluster:它通过自动故障检测和切换功能,确保了数据库的高可用性,适用于多种规模的业务需求。
  3. MySQL Replication和Proxy结合方案:该方案使用MySQL的复制技术以及代理软件进行读写分离,可以有效减轻单个服务器的负载压力。

三、MySQL集群的优点

  1. 高可用性:当某个节点出现故障时,其他节点可以自动接管故障节点的任务,保证系统的正常运行。
  2. 高可扩展性:可以根据业务需求随时添加或删除节点,轻松实现系统的水平扩展。
  3. 数据可靠性:通过数据备份和同步机制,确保数据的完整性和一致性。
  4. 负载均衡:通过负载均衡技术,将读操作和写操作分散到不同的节点上,降低单个节点的负载压力。

四、如何配置MySQL集群

配置MySQL集群需要遵循一定的步骤和规则,具体包括:

  1. 规划集群架构:根据业务需求和硬件资源规划集群架构,确定节点数量和类型。
  2. 安装和配置MySQL服务器:在每个节点上安装和配置MySQL服务器,并确保各节点之间的网络通信畅通。
  3. 配置复制和同步:配置MySQL的复制和同步机制,确保数据在各个节点之间实时同步。
  4. 配置负载均衡和故障转移:使用负载均衡器和故障转移工具确保系统的高可用性和高负载能力。
  5. 监控和维护:定期监控集群的运行状态和性能指标,及时发现并解决问题。

五、总结

MySQL集群是一种高效、可靠的数据库解决方案,它可以有效地提高数据库的读写性能、数据可靠性和系统稳定性。通过了解MySQL集群的种类、优点和配置方法,我们可以更好地应用它来满足业务需求。在配置MySQL集群时,需要遵循一定的步骤和规则,确保系统的稳定性和可靠性。同时,还需要定期监控和维护集群的运行状态和性能指标,及时发现并解决问题。

目录结构
全文
关于Centos官网停止维护导致源失效解决方案
重大通知!用户您好,以下内容请务必知晓!

由于CentOS官方已全面停止维护CentOS Linux项目,公告指出 CentOS 7和8在2024年6月30日停止技术服务支持,详情见CentOS官方公告。
导致CentOS系统源已全面失效,比如安装宝塔等等会出现网络不可达等报错,解决方案是更换系统源。输入以下命令:
bash <(curl -sSL https://linuxmirrors.cn/main.sh)

然后选择中国科技大学或者清华大学,一直按回车不要选Y。源更换完成后,即可正常安装软件。

如需了解更多信息,请访问: 查看CentOS官方公告

查看详情 关闭
网站通知